Why ThreatAware?
ThreatAware gives security teams a single source of truth for every device and tool in their organisation. We deploy in under 30 minutes, with 150+ integrations and no agents required. On average, we reveal that 10% of devices on a network go completely undetected and 30% of security controls are missing or silently failing.
The platform complements rather than competes with the security tools already in a partner's portfolio — giving their clients visibility into whether those tools are deployed, working, and covering every device. It's a natural, non-disruptive conversation for partners to have, and a logical addition to any security stack they're already recommending.
